Cooking InstructionsHide images
step 1
Thinly slice the Shallot (1) and set aside. Trim leaves and most of the stems from the Turnips (1 3/4 cups). Save the greens.

step 2
Place the stems in a bowl of water. Swish around to remove any sand or dirt from the leaves. Transfer the greens to a salad spinner and dry them. Set aside.

step 3
Rinse turnips (check the stems where sand collects) and cut into quarters.

step 4
Slice the Red Potatoes (1 1/2 cups) into quarters about the same size as the turnips.

step 5
Fill a medium pot with water and Kosher Salt (1 tsp) and bring to a boil. Add potatoes and turnips, reduce heat to a rapid simmer and cook vegetables until tender, about 15 minutes. Drain.

step 6
In a medium skillet or cast iron pan, heat 1/2 teaspoon of the Butter (1/2 Tbsp) and 2 teaspoons of the Olive Oil (1 Tbsp) over medium to medium-high heat. Add sliced turnips and potatoes. Sauté vegetables until crispy and browned. Transfer to a bowl.

step 7
Add remaining Butter (1/2 Tbsp) and olive oil to the pan. Add shallot and Fresh Thyme (1 tsp) and sauté for 2-3 minutes until slightly tender. Add the greens and cook until just wilted. Add the potatoes back to the pan and toss to combine.

step 8
Season with Salt (to taste) and Ground Black Pepper (to taste) and serve.
